Welcome to the United Nations Association USA Tampa Bay Chapter Advocacy site.
Each U.N. Association Chapter across the U.S. chooses to focus on different issues of its choosing.
The U.N. USA Association also has its national advocacy program that all members of the UNA are encouraged to support as well.
